Job description

NVIDIA is the world leader in accelerated computing. Our innovations in GPU technology, AI, and data center solutions are transforming industries worldwide. Join our engineering group passionate about local product development in India to play a meaningful role in bringing powerful hardware products from building to mass production.

The Local Product Engineering (LPE) group bridges the gap between hardware build, NPI phase and high-volume manufacturing. We work closely with contract manufacturers (CMs) globally to ensure mechanical readiness, production quality, and manufacturing excellence across NVIDIA’s networking product portfolio. We are looking for a Mechanical Product Engineer to own the mechanical aspects of production test fixtures, jigs, and enclosures. This role leads upkeep and adjustment oversight across CM sites. It supports NPI mechanical readiness and brings a strong manufacturing perspective into hardware development reviews.

What you’ll be doing:
  • Fixture & Jig Support — Maintenance, and continuous improvement of production testing setups, jigs, mechanical enclosures, and assembly tooling. Ensure compatibility, standardization, and seamless integration of jigs across multiple product lines and CM sites.
  • Maintenance & Calibration Governance — Own and enforce maintenance/calibration processes across all products and contract manufacturing locations. Author process documentation. Lead quarterly maintenance audits at CM facilities. Drive calibration frequency reduction initiatives.
  • Equipment Limit Management — Perform data-driven analysis of test equipment limits (mating cycles, cable wear). Recommend and approve limit extensions based on engineering data and risk assessment.
  • NPI Mechanical Support — Escort new products through mechanical readiness achievements — from prototype through V&V station approval to large-scale manufacturing. Support station duplication and mechanical training for CM technicians.
  • Cross-Site CM Coordination — Provide hands‑on technical support to global CMs (Flex Israel, Jabil India, Foxconn Vietnam). Resolve mechanical gaps, fixture issues, and production blockers in real‑time.
  • Quality Audits & Compliance — Conduct structured quality audits at manufacturing sites focused on mechanical processes, fixture condition, and maintenance compliance. Drive corrective actions.
  • Participate in KO, PDR, CDR sessions passionate about hardware build, contributing insights from production and manufacturing perspectives. Identify potential mechanical issues early in the design cycle.
  • ECO Management — Review and process Engineering Change Orders related to fixtures, mechanical assemblies, and production tooling. Ensure documentation and version control via Agile/PDP.
